CAREFIRST BLUECROSS BLUESHIELD PRIOR AUTHORIZATION IN WV

Carelon prior auth required for imaging, sleep studies, and cardiac procedures. Strict Patient-Centered Medical Home (PCMH) quality metric documentation.
